THE MEDIATION

INTRODUCTION

The mediator first clarifies the process to be used and also develops the ground guidelines. All those in attendance indicator a mediation arrangement which, among various other things, binds them to rigorous privacy.

DISCUSSION OF SIGHTS

One event offers his or her view of the disagreement. This discussion is casual and also can be done by the client and/or the lawyer. Cross-examination is not utilized, neither are any type of regulations of evidence or procedure made use of. The other celebration is after that provided a possibility to present his or her view of the situation. This procedure continues as long as necessary to obtain the concerns on the table.

PROBLEM SOLVING/NEGOTIATING PHASE

With the aid of the mediator, the events as well as their counsel after that launch negotiations. The conciliator aids the parties concentrate on identifying the real issues and addressing them.

While the legal elements of the family disagreement are absolutely relevant in the settlement, possible solutions may entail extra-legal issues. These non-legal matters are typically at the heart of the disagreement, yet they may not be effectively attended to in a court room.

The arrangements continue until successfully finished or till the events determine that they are incapable to reach a resolution. The problem-solving might happen in personal private sessions (” caucuses”) between each party and also the mediator, with counsel, as well as may also take place over greater than one session.

Depending upon the needs of the celebrations, family arbitrations might either be scheduled to be completed in eventually or in 2- to three-hour sessions. Frequently, it is made a decision in the initial session that added details needs to be gathered or that the events require time outside of the mediation to finish particular jobs or to seek various other possible options to a specific concern. Because case, the participants simply schedule a subsequent session to provide time to collect the essential data.

RESOLUTION

A settlement agreement is decreased to creating when the parties reach contract. The attorneys draft the terms of the arrangement. If questions are elevated throughout the legal testimonial, the parties can consent to return to mediation to talk about the problems as well as finalize the agreement, if needed. Or they can forgo this legal evaluation and concur to a binding contract in the mediation. Contracts affecting the rights of youngsters might undergo continuous judicial evaluation.

A Note About the Collaborative Divorce Process

Collaborative divorce (also called collective law or collaborative technique) is comparable to mediation in that partners are attempting to prevent a court battle. Nevertheless, the process is fairly various from conventional mediation.

With joint law, you and your partner each hire specially-trained joint lawyers who recommend and assist you in fixing your divorce-related concerns and also getting to a negotiation agreement. You will fulfill separately with your very own lawyer and afterwards the 4 of you meet together often, in “four-way” conferences. A joint divorce normally involves other experts, such as child safekeeping specialists or neutral accounting professionals, who are committed to assisting you and also your spouse resolve your instance without lawsuits. Ordinarily, both partners as well as their lawyers sign a “no court” contract that calls for the attorneys to take out from the instance if a settlement is not gotten to as well as the instance litigates.

Ultimately, you will certainly need to have some call with a court to obtain legitimately separated, but you can keep that get in touch with short and manageable. As soon as you get to contract on all the problems, you’ll make the lawful part of the divorce a basic, uncontested treatment that does not call for a test or contentious court hearings.

The downside of collective divorce is that if you and your partner can not get to contract or the arrangements fall short, after that you will certainly need to begin your divorce process over from scrape with new lawyers, and also this can be extremely costly after you have actually currently spent in the joint process.

Tips to Prepare for Child Custody Mediation

Given that the very early 1980’s, moms and dads have actually significantly used the procedure of divorce mediation to help them solve their differences as well as reduce the marks of fight. Child custody mediation is a procedure in which parents interact to create a prepare for parenting their kids after divorce with the assistance of a neutral third event. While mediation can be done independently,
using court-connected mediation has quickly grown over the last 10 years. In numerous states, making use of such mediation is mandatory before moms and dads can litigate safekeeping issues. The mediation process is one in which parents collaborate to create a parenting strategy that is equally appropriate to both parents. This parenting plan might be rather organized, specifying the everyday time share of the children, as well as plans for holidays, getaways, and various other unique issues of the family. By interacting in mediation to
create your parenting plan, you can stay clear of the battles which are so damaging in an adversarial procedure, as well as you can include your kids in the decision-making in a way that empowers them in a healthy and balanced method.

When you make use of mediation and also create a parenting strategy on your very own, your youngsters will be
able to prevent commitment disputes as well as are less most likely to feel the stress of battling moms and dads. When your children are consisted of in the decision-making procedure, they benefit due to the fact that they can share their feelings and know that you are paying attention to them. Mediation provides kids a.
a lot better feeling that they have a say in their life and also a liberty to add to the. choices that impact their life.

Courts that offer mediation solutions do their clients a big service. Study reveals that. mediation can lower lawsuits over custody. When moms and dads take part in mediation, they. are likely to get to a negotiation 60 to 70 % of the moment. Parents are generally much a lot more. satisfied with mediation than with litigation. Essential, nevertheless, if you make use of mediation,. you will certainly have control over the parenting strategy, whereas in adversarial lawsuits, the court. determines just how you will spend your time with your kids. With the boosted satisfaction,. the raised shared decision-making, as well as the reduced hostility, mediation is clearly a. much healthier option than litigation.
